Output 38d926122ffafc0f103be33386f22599455f58bccdf862f06dfa559cb160433e:0

value
26862840
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 6a38d69b38a4e8fc6b8249b337c1cf6180d325f2 OP_EQUALVERIFY OP_CHECKSIG
address
LUubyjyaEFehCDDE9T6QA3Sam2M63fA9SN
transaction
38d926122ffafc0f103be33386f22599455f58bccdf862f06dfa559cb160433e
spent
true